IBM’s 2026 Global Outlook for Banking and Financial Markets highlights artificial intelligence adoption, operational resilience, and evolving regulatory frameworks as key forces shaping the sector. The report suggests that banks may prioritize technology modernization and risk management to navigate an uncertain economic landscape. The analysis is drawn from IBM’s own industry research and does not include proprietary client data or forward-looking earnings projections.

IBM’s recently released outlook for banking and financial markets in 2026 underscores the accelerating role of artificial intelligence and machine learning in core banking operations. According to the report, institutions are likely to deploy AI for fraud detection, customer personalization, and credit risk modeling. The document also points to heightened regulatory focus on climate risk disclosure and digital currencies, which could drive compliance spending higher. Cybersecurity and cloud infrastructure are identified as foundational priorities. IBM notes that banks that modernize their legacy systems may achieve greater agility and cost efficiency. The outlook further highlights the potential for increased collaboration between traditional banks and fintech companies, particularly in payments and lending. While the report does not cite specific financial metrics or market share data, it frames technology investment as a competitive necessity for the coming years.

Key takeaways from the IBM outlook include the expectation of margin compression due to ongoing interest rate adjustments. The report suggests that technology investments could partially offset revenue pressures by improving operational efficiency. Customer experience and advanced data analytics are positioned as likely differentiators for banks that can effectively harness data. Operational resilience is another central theme. IBM’s analysis indicates that banks may need to stress-test their systems against cyber threats and climate-related disruptions. The report also touches on the potential for open banking frameworks to reshape revenue models. However, it does not provide estimates of cost savings or revenue uplift.

From an investment perspective, the IBM outlook implies that financial technology vendors and cloud service providers could see sustained demand as banks accelerate digital transformation. Conversely, institutions that delay technology upgrades might face market share erosion. The report does not offer specific stock recommendations, target prices, or timelines for adoption. Broader market implications include the possibility that regulatory developments, such as central bank digital currency pilots or stricter capital requirements, could alter competitive dynamics. The analysis encourages stakeholders to view technology modernization as a long-term strategic imperative rather than a short-term cost. As with all industry outlooks, actual outcomes may differ from projections due to unforeseen macroeconomic or geopolitical events.
